Sleep Therapy Coordinator
SleepDoctorSleep Therapy Coordinator managing CPAP order intake and adherence monitoring for Sleep Doctor. Ensuring compliance, accurate documentation, and patient outreach for better coverage eligibility.
About the role
Key responsibilities & impact- Own the operational workflow from order intake through payer-required adherence monitoring.
- Manage intake inside of DME software (NikoHealth), validating prescriptions, sleep studies, demographic data, and insurance coverage.
- Confirm eligibility, document benefits, secure required documentation, and prepare clean, audit-ready orders for fulfillment and billing.
- Actively monitor CPAP compliance for patients in their initial adherence window.
- Review compliance status, identify patients trending non-adherent, and conduct outbound outreach to patients at risk of failing insurance requirements.
- Use standardized scripting and structured follow-up workflows to help patients improve usage and remain eligible for coverage.
- Ensure clean documentation before shipment and accurate insurance verification before billing.
